What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Part Time Insurance Agent,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Part Time Insurance Agent, you generally need a high school diploma or equivalent, state insurance licensure, and a solid understanding of insurance products and sales principles. Familiarity with customer relationship management (CRM) software, quoting systems, and underwriting tools is typically required. Outstanding interpersonal skills, self-motivation, and the ability to build trust with clients help set top performers apart. These skills are crucial for effectively identifying client needs, providing suitable coverage solutions, and achieving sales targets in a flexible, part-time role.

What are some common challenges faced by part-time insurance agents and how can they be managed?

Part-time insurance agents often face challenges such as balancing client outreach with limited working hours and building a consistent client base. Managing time efficiently and leveraging digital tools for communication and client management can help maximize productivity. Additionally, staying up-to-date with product knowledge and maintaining strong relationships with full-time colleagues ensures better collaboration and support. Networking and ongoing training are also key to successfully growing in this flexible role.

What are part time insurance jobs?

Part time insurance jobs are positions within the insurance industry that require employees to work fewer hours than a typical full-time schedule, often under 30-35 hours per week. These roles can include sales agents, customer service representatives, claims processors, or administrative support staff. Part time insurance jobs offer flexible schedules and can be a good fit for students, retirees, or those seeking supplemental income. They may provide opportunities to gain industry experience and, in some cases, offer benefits such as training or commissions.

Position Summary
The Office Coordinator plays a key role in supporting the daily operations of our
administrative office. This part-time position is ideal for someone who is
organized, friendly, and proactive, with strong attention to detail. The Office
Coordinator helps ensure the office runs smoothly by managing supplies,
maintaining organized spaces, welcoming visitors, and supporting general office
and administrative needs.
This role also provides administrative support to the Leadership Team, which
may include:
  • Scheduling meetings for large groups using Outlook
  • Creating simple documents, spreadsheets, and presentations
  • Entering data into websites
  • Updating office signage and forms
  • Creating forms in Adobe

Proficiency with Microsoft Office and basic computer systems is required.
Key Responsibilities
Responsibilities include but are not limited to the following:
  • Order, receive, and maintain office supplies, materials, and general inventory
  • Stock and organize office materials and shared spaces
  • Greet and assist visitors, vendors, and staff in a professional and friendly

manner
  • Receive, sort, and distribute incoming mail and packages; prepare outgoing

mail as needed
  • Maintain cleanliness and organization of storage rooms, supply areas, and

common office spaces
  • Perform light cleaning duties (e.g., tidying common areas, wiping surfaces,

organizing workspaces)
  • Assist with general administrative and office support tasks as needed
  • Support Leadership Team with scheduling, document creation, spreadsheets,

presentations, and data entry
  • Communicate supply needs, maintenance issues, and operational concerns to

the HR Manager
  • Support special projects or additional administrative duties as assigned
